The width, of a rectangle is 1/2 of its length. What are the sides of the rectangle if its perimeter is 63 in

Answer:

Step-by-step explanation:

Givens

w = 1/2 L

width = w

Perimeter = 63 in

Formula

P = 2w + 2L

63 = 2(1/2L) + 2L

Solution

63 = L + 2L

63 = 3 L                         Divide by 3

63/3 = 3L/3

L = 21

w= 21/2 = 10.5

Check

P = 2L + 2w

P = 2*21 + 2*10.5

P = 42 + 21

P = 63                          which it should.
